A. Suzie (of mass 100 kg) is roller-blading down

the sidewalk going 20 miles per hour. She

notices a group of workers down the walkway

who have unexpectedly blocked her path, and

she makes a quick stop in 0.2 seconds.

What is Suzie’s average acceleration?

Answer in units of m/s^2.

B. What force was exerted to stop Suzie?

Answer in units of N.

Ok well it has been a while for me but here we go.

Aav =delta v/delta t

So you have you speed of 20mps that you need to convert to meters per second

1 miles per hour = 0.44704 meters per second

20 miles per hour = 8.9408 meters per second

Now, we know what delta v is and we know what delat t is so

8.9408 meters per second/ 0.2 seconds = -44.704 meters per second squared was the average acceleration ( it is - because she is slowing down)
